]>
Commit | Line | Data |
---|---|---|
cb4245bb | 1 | SRCS := alieve_main/alieve_main.cxx |
5987168b | 2 | CSRCS := |
3 | ||
707b281a | 4 | $(BINPATH)/alieve: $(EveBaseLIB) $(EveDetLIB) $(EveHLTLIB) |
5 | ||
5987168b | 6 | EINCLUDE := |
7 | ELIBSDIR := | |
a15e6d7d | 8 | |
707b281a | 9 | ELIBS := EveBase EveDet EveHLT \ |
a15e6d7d | 10 | MUONbase MUONevaluation MUONmapping MUONshuttle MUONcalib MUONgeometry \ |
11 | MUONraw MUONsim MUONcore MUONgraphics MUONrec MUONtrigger \ | |
5987168b | 12 | TPCbase TPCsim TPCrec TPCfast \ |
13 | ITSbase ITSsim ITSrec PMDbase PMDsim PMDrec TRDbase \ | |
14 | TRDsim TRDrec TRDfast \ | |
8b168972 | 15 | FMDbase FMDsim FMDrec TOFbase TOFrec TOFsim PHOSbase PHOSsim PHOSrec \ |
16 | ACORDEbase ACORDEsim ACORDErec \ | |
f4b3bbb7 | 17 | HMPIDbase HMPIDrec HMPIDsim \ |
5987168b | 18 | ZDCbase ZDCsim ZDCrec VZERObase VZEROsim VZEROrec \ |
948ddad1 | 19 | EMCALbase EMCALsim EMCALrec EMCALjet BCM \ |
529ac887 | 20 | STRUCT T0base T0sim T0rec EVGEN STEERBase ESD AOD CDB STEER \ |
af4ebdd2 | 21 | pythia6 AliPythia6 lhapdf THijing \ |
5987168b | 22 | hijing TMEVSIM mevsim THbtp HBTP TEPEMGEN EPEMGEN \ |
364543a0 | 23 | FASTSIM microcern \ |
24 | RAWDatabase RAWDatarec RAWDatasim \ | |
20e07869 | 25 | HLTbase XMLParser |
5987168b | 26 | |
84aff7a4 | 27 | PACKBLIBS := $(ROOTCLIBS) $(ROOTPLIBS) -lTreePlayer -lGeomPainter -lGed -lFTGL -lRGL -lEve $(SYSLIBS) |
5987168b | 28 | |
29 | ||
30 | ifeq (macosx,$(ALICE_TARGET)) | |
31 | ||
f02bd62a | 32 | # On Mac OS X gcc we need GL |
33 | ELIBS+=GL | |
5987168b | 34 | ELIBSDIR+=/usr/X11R6/lib/ |
28a253e3 | 35 | |
36 | ELIBSCPP:=$(filter-out microcern,$(ELIBS)) | |
af4ebdd2 | 37 | ELIBSCPP:=$(filter-out lhapdf,$(ELIBSCPP)) |
28a253e3 | 38 | ELIBSCPP:=$(filter-out mevsim,$(ELIBSCPP)) |
39 | ELIBSCPP:=$(filter-out HBTP,$(ELIBSCPP)) | |
40 | ELIBSCPP:=$(filter-out herwig,$(ELIBSCPP)) | |
41 | ELIBSCPP:=$(filter-out EPEMGEN,$(ELIBSCPP)) | |
42 | PACKLDFLAGS:=$(LDFLAGS) $(ELIBSCPP:%=-Wl,-u,_G__cpp_setupG__%) | |
0bf847a7 | 43 | ifeq (5,$(MACOSX_MINOR)) |
44 | # This is a bug in OS 10.5 | |
45 | # see http://wiki.finkproject.org/index.php/Fink:Packaging:Preparing_for_10.5#OpenGL_Bug | |
46 | PACKLDFLAGS+=-Wl,-dylib_file,/System/Library/Frameworks/OpenGL.framework/Versions/A/Libraries/libGL.dylib:/System/Library/Frameworks/OpenGL.framework/Versions/A/Libraries/libGL.dylib | |
47 | endif | |
f02bd62a | 48 | # On Mac OS X gcc we need f2c and GLU |
49 | ELIBS+=f2c GLU | |
d560b581 | 50 | ELIBSDIR+=$(FINK_ROOT)/lib |
5987168b | 51 | |
52 | endif |